Chelsea Clinton To Host Bike Ride For Haiti Charity

In the aftermath of the devastating earthquake in Haiti, former Presidents Bill Clinton and George W. Bush joined forces to establish the Clinton Bush Haiti Fund, to provide aid to struggling regions. The organization collected millions in donations to bring tents, medical supplies and other badly-needed humanitarian assistance to survivors. Moving into the second phase of the recovery effort, the fund will focus on the private sector, supporting small businesses to help rebuild local economies.

Now, Chelsea Clinton is supporting her father's organization by hosting a charity bike ride -- indoors. The ride will take place August 28 at indoor cycling center SoulCycle in Bridgehampton, N.Y. The charity fundraiser is Clinton's first public appearance since her lavish wedding ceremony in July, where she tied the knot with investment banker Marc Mezvinsky.

Each rider will pay between $500 and $5,000 to be a part of the 60-minute biking session. There is room for 71 participants to ride. The funds raised will support the Clinton Bush Haiti Fund.

The New York Post reports Bill Clinton is also expected to be present at the event.

Other supporters can make an online donation to the Clinton Bush Haiti Fund or contribute $10 by texting the word "QUAKE" to 20222.
